Migration step 4: sandboxing user-supplied formulas. As of Calyx SDK 3.0, plugin formulas no longer execute in the host process. All evaluation moves to the Wrenfold sandbox, which enforces CPU, memory, and syscall limits per invocation. Remove any direct calls to the legacy evaluator; they will throw at load time. Declare your formula entry points in the manifest and let the sandbox broker schedule them. Test against the strict profile before submitting. Your plugin must tolerate the sandbox defaults given below.

settings of bahip-hahip:
[wenath]
host = wenath.lumiclabs.corp
user = wenath_svc
database = wenath_prod

Ticket: SDK parity gap — batch upload missing from Kestrelkit JS client

The Kestrelkit Python SDK has supported batch uploads since v2.3, but the JavaScript client still requires one call per item. Plugin authors targeting both runtimes currently need divergent code paths. We plan to ship batch support in the next JS minor release with matching method names and error shapes. The candidate build is referenced below.

pipeline stamp: htk21_cc68b8e00e3cb5ca75ae8

Ticket: ParityScope false mismatches on derived rates

For external plugin authors: ParityScope, the Orvane hotel rate-parity checker, is flagging mismatches when a plugin supplies a derived rate (base plus mandatory fee) while the reference feed reports the bundled total. The comparator treats these as distinct even when totals agree to the cent. Until the normalization hook ships, plugins should emit bundled totals only. Reproductions welcome; attach the comparator version and the trace token shown below.

trace token, bagag-kawep: htk6_d2d45a